About 9 Cotswold Avenue
9 Cotswold Avenue is a semi-detached house in Urmston, Manchester, Manchester (M41 8SZ). It has a recorded floor area of 112 m² (around 1206 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2012)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from May 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 112 m² it's 21.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(92 m² median across 5 EPCs).
